The public will have a rare opportunity to tour the working Coast Guard ship, Mackinaw (WLBB 30), stationed in Cheboygan on the Cheboygan River, on Saturday, July 22, 10 - 3.        

Meet the Coast Guard service members who help keep our country safe, break ice to keep shipping lanes open, do search and rescue missions, and take care of navigational aids and buoys throughout the Great Lakes.  

Learn about the Coast Guard, and the service members who transfer in and out of Cheboygan every 2-3 years. Hear stories about their previous stations, and the varied coastal waters they have patrolled. See line-throwing demonstrations and more.       

Learn about the Coast Guard Auxiliary, and how they support the Coast Guard mission. Civilians are encouraged to join.  No boat is required.       

See the Cheboygan police and fire support teams, with information and demonstrations for visitors.       

The ship is stationed at 632 Coast Guard Drive, Cheboygan, MI 49721
